Aroma is a critical component in the overall sensory experience associated with e-liquids. For consumers, the initial aromatic impression significantly shapes expectations and influences the perceived quality of the product.

  • Initial Impression and Expectation

    The first whiff of an e-liquid sets the stage for the vaping experience. A pleasant and identifiable aroma creates a positive expectation, while an off-putting or indistinct scent can deter users. For example, if the scent doesn’t align with the name, such as a chemical odor instead of promised fruity essence, it creates immediate distrust. The initial aromatic impression correlates strongly with the user’s willingness to try and continue using a particular profile.

  • Ingredient Quality and Authenticity

    The complexity and fidelity of the aroma often reflect the quality of the ingredients used in its formulation. High-quality flavor concentrates and careful blending techniques result in a more nuanced and authentic aromatic profile. Artificial or low-grade ingredients may produce a simplistic or synthetic aroma, impacting the overall satisfaction. A distinct, authentic aroma, therefore, can indicate a higher standard of product.

  • Influence on Taste Perception

    Aroma and taste are inextricably linked; the olfactory system significantly contributes to the overall taste perception. The aromatic compounds released during vaporization travel through the nasal passages, influencing how the flavors are experienced on the palate. A well-balanced aroma can enhance the perceived sweetness, tartness, or other flavor notes. Conversely, a weak or unbalanced aroma can diminish the intensity and complexity of the taste, leading to a muted or dissatisfying experience.

  • Brand Identity and Differentiation

    Unique and memorable aromas can become a key element of a brand’s identity. A signature scent can distinguish a particular product line from competitors, creating a sense of familiarity and loyalty among consumers. Developing a distinct and appealing aroma profile requires careful formulation and testing, but it can be a valuable tool for establishing a strong brand presence in a competitive market.

The interplay between these aromatic factors highlights the significance of careful formulation and quality control in the creation of any vaping liquid. An e-liquid with a well-crafted and appealing aroma will generally be more successful in capturing consumer attention and delivering a satisfying sensory experience.

  • Source of Sweeteners

    The type of sweetener used impacts not only the intensity but also the character of the sweetness. Common options include sucralose, ethyl maltol, and natural alternatives such as stevia. Sucralose imparts an intense, clean sweetness, while ethyl maltol contributes a cotton candy-like note. Natural sweeteners offer a milder, less artificial profile, but may also introduce subtle flavor nuances of their own. The selection of sweetener influences both the flavor and the potential for coil gunking, as certain substances caramelize more readily when heated. Therefore, understanding the properties of various sweeteners is essential for creating a balanced and effective flavoring.

3. Fruity Notes

Fruity notes constitute a prevalent element within e-liquid flavor profiles, significantly influencing user perception and overall product appeal. Their incorporation into “sky walker vape flavor” formulations necessitates a nuanced understanding of their characteristics and interactions with other flavor components.

  • Variety and Authenticity

    The range of available fruity notes is extensive, encompassing singular fruits like strawberry or mango, as well as complex blends designed to mimic fruit salads or specific fruit-based desserts. The authenticity of these notes, referring to the accuracy with which they replicate the taste and aroma of the corresponding fruit, plays a critical role in user satisfaction. For example, an e-liquid claiming to possess a “strawberry” flavor should exhibit a recognizable strawberry taste without artificial chemical undertones. Deviation from authentic flavor profiles can lead to negative user experiences.

  • Intensity and Balance

    The intensity of fruity notes must be carefully balanced within the overall flavor composition. Overpowering fruit flavors can mask other, more subtle components, resulting in a simplified and potentially unsatisfying experience. Conversely, understated fruit notes may become undetectable, rendering their inclusion irrelevant. Therefore, formulators must judiciously adjust the concentration of fruity flavoring agents to achieve a harmonious blend that complements other elements.

  • Synergy with Other Flavor Categories

    Fruity notes often exhibit synergistic interactions with other flavor categories, such as sweet, sour, or creamy elements. These interactions can enhance the complexity and depth of the overall flavor profile. For instance, the addition of a sour element, like citric acid, can accentuate the tartness of certain fruits, while the inclusion of creamy notes can emulate the taste of fruit-based desserts. Careful consideration of these synergistic effects is crucial for creating sophisticated and appealing flavors.

  • Stability and Longevity

    The stability and longevity of fruity flavor compounds are essential considerations for manufacturers. Some fruity flavorings are prone to degradation over time, leading to a loss of intensity or alteration of the flavor profile. Factors such as light exposure, temperature fluctuations, and the presence of other ingredients can influence the stability of these compounds. Therefore, formulators must select stable flavoring agents and employ appropriate storage and handling practices to ensure the integrity and longevity of the final product.

In conclusion, the successful integration of fruity notes into a “sky walker vape flavor” formulation requires meticulous attention to detail. Considerations such as flavor authenticity, intensity balance, synergistic interactions, and flavor stability are all paramount for delivering a satisfying and consistent user experience. The skillful manipulation of these factors can contribute significantly to the overall success and market appeal of the product.

5. Vapor Density

Vapor density, a crucial parameter in the vaping experience, significantly influences the intensity and quality of the inhaled vapor when using “sky walker vape flavor”. It dictates the volume and texture of vapor produced, thereby impacting flavor delivery, throat hit, and overall satisfaction.

  • Propylene Glycol (PG) and Vegetable Glycerin (VG) Ratio

    The ratio of PG to VG in the e-liquid formulation directly determines vapor density. VG, being a thicker liquid, produces denser vapor clouds compared to PG. “sky walker vape flavor” blends with higher VG content will generate more substantial vapor, resulting in a smoother, richer inhalation. Conversely, a higher PG ratio favors a stronger throat hit and enhanced flavor intensity but produces less visible vapor. The choice of PG/VG ratio fundamentally shapes the sensory experience associated with “sky walker vape flavor”.

  • Coil Resistance and Wattage Settings

    Coil resistance and wattage settings on the vaping device affect the heating rate of the e-liquid and subsequent vapor production. Lower resistance coils and higher wattage settings generally lead to increased vapor density, as more e-liquid is vaporized in a shorter time. Users can customize these parameters to achieve the desired vapor production from “sky walker vape flavor.” However, exceeding the recommended wattage for a given coil can result in dry hits and diminished flavor quality.

  • Airflow Control

    Airflow settings regulate the amount of air mixing with the vapor as it is inhaled. Restricting airflow can concentrate the vapor, increasing perceived density and flavor intensity. Conversely, opening the airflow dilutes the vapor, resulting in a cooler, less dense inhalation. Adjusting airflow is a means of fine-tuning the vaping experience and customizing the sensation delivered by “sky walker vape flavor”.

  • Flavor Concentration

    While not directly affecting vapor density, the concentration of flavorings in “sky walker vape flavor” can interact with the perception of vapor density. Higher flavor concentration can create the illusion of denser vapor, as the increased aromatic compounds contribute to a fuller sensory experience. Lower concentration may result in a less satisfying sensation, even if the actual vapor density remains unchanged. The interplay between flavor concentration and vapor density plays a key role in overall user satisfaction.

The interplay of PG/VG ratio, coil settings, airflow control, and flavor concentration collectively shapes the vapor density and the resulting sensory experience when using “sky walker vape flavor.” Users can adjust these parameters to achieve a personalized vaping experience that aligns with their preferences for vapor production, flavor intensity, and throat hit.

Question 4: How should “sky walker vape flavor” be stored to maintain its quality?

Proper storage is essential to prevent degradation of flavor and nicotine. E-liquids should be stored in a cool, dark place, away from direct sunlight and extreme temperatures. The bottle should be tightly sealed to prevent oxidation and evaporation.

Question 5: Is “sky walker vape flavor” compatible with all vaping devices?

Compatibility depends primarily on the PG/VG ratio of the e-liquid and the coil type of the device. Higher VG e-liquids are typically better suited for sub-ohm devices with larger coil wicking ports. Lower VG e-liquids are more appropriate for pod systems and smaller devices. Refer to the device manufacturer’s recommendations for optimal performance.
